Understanding the 45ft Container
A 45-foot container, also understood as a 45ft shipping container, is a standard size utilized in maritime and intermodal transportation. It determines 45 feet in length, 8 feet in width, and 9.6 feet in height, offering a total internal volume of approximately 3060 cubic feet. This size provides a balance in between capacity and maneuverability, making it suitable for a broad range of cargo types, from bulk products to specialized equipment.

Key Features of a 45ft Container:
- Length: 45 feet (13.716 meters)
- Width: 8 feet (2.438 meters)
- Height: 9.6 feet (2.926 meters)
- Internal Volume: 3060 cubic feet (86.6 cubic meters)
- Payload Capacity: Up to 67,200 pounds (30,480 kg)
Benefits of 45ft Container Delivery
Increased Capacity:
- The 45ft container offers a roomy interior, allowing for the transport of larger volumes of goods compared to smaller containers. This can lower the variety of shipments required, resulting in cost savings and improved efficiency.
Versatility:
- Suitable for a variety of cargo types, including furnishings, machinery, and automotive parts. The extra length can accommodate longer or bulkier products that might not fit into a basic 40-foot container.
Cost-Effectiveness:
- While the preliminary cost of a 45ft container may be higher, the increased capacity often leads to lower total transportation expenses. Fewer deliveries indicate less handling operations and lowered risk of damage.
Intermodal Transport:
- Designed for easy transfer in between different modes of transport, such as ships, trains, and trucks. This intermodal capability ensures seamless motion of goods from the point of origin to the last location.
Stability and Security:
- The robust building and construction of 45ft containers supplies improved stability and security throughout transit, decreasing the threat of cargo shift and damage.
Difficulties and Considerations
Minimal Availability:
- 45ft containers are not as common as 20ft or 40ft containers, which can result in greater costs and longer wait times for securing a container.
Handling and Storage:
- The larger size can posture difficulties in terms of dealing with and storage at ports and storage facilities. Adequate space and customized equipment are needed to handle these containers effectively.
Regulative Compliance:
- Different countries have varying policies regarding making use of 45ft containers. It is important to comprehend and abide by these policies to avoid hold-ups and extra expenses.
Path Considerations:
- Not all shipping paths and inland transportation networks are equipped to handle 45ft containers. Organizations need to thoroughly prepare their routes to make sure smooth delivery.

FAQs About 45ft Container Delivery
Q: What is the difference between a 45ft container and a 40ft container?
- A 45ft container is 5 feet longer than a 40ft container, supplying an additional 500 cubic feet of internal volume. This increased capacity makes the 45ft container ideal for larger shipments or bulkier items.
Q: How much does it cost to ship a 45ft container?
- The cost of shipping a 45ft container can differ considerably depending upon factors such as the origin and destination, cargo weight, and shipping company. Typically, the cost can vary from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 4,000, but it is suggested to get quotes from several suppliers for accurate prices.
Q: Can 45ft containers be utilized for inland transport?
- Yes, 45ft containers can be Used 45ft containers for inland transport, consisting of road and rail. Nevertheless, it is very important to guarantee that the transportation network and facilities can accommodate the larger size.
Q: What kinds of items are best matched for 45ft containers?
- 45ft containers are ideal for carrying products such as furniture, equipment, automobile parts, and bulk materials. They are especially beneficial for deliveries that need a bigger volume or longer length.
